Output 208118059ef11bf7fe21c98193e666f318941b0a13e743ce12b83d8ae09c73a2:0
- value
- 590908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b500cdef7ff839abd77b60fd3e0056b4046092e OP_EQUAL
- address
- 3Cw2w8UT1rVS5c8zP5KFkNDPaVu2gVacyF
- transaction
- 208118059ef11bf7fe21c98193e666f318941b0a13e743ce12b83d8ae09c73a2
- spent
- true